    milks from other animal species such as buffalos, ewes, goats and camels are essential to the human diet in various parts of the world. In year 2013, the total production of milk throughout the world was approximately 750 million tons per year as reported by FAOSTAT (2013). Buffalo milk represents the second largest volume of milk produced globally after cow's milk with more than 80 million tons produced each year.
